About this property

SCARLET OAK HOMESTEAD RURAL RETREAT ACCOMMODATION

Self contained accommodation on our rural property nestled in the Strzelecki Ranges in central Gippsland. Ten minutes from Yinnar, Churchill and Boolarra townships and Morwell National Park. With surrounding towns of Traralgon, Morwell, Moe and Mirboo North within thirty minutes.
Separate 2 bedroomed unit with own patio for having breakfast while listening to the Kookaburras and other birds in our lovely garden.There are bush and Middle Creek Valley views with regular sightings of native animals including Koalas and Wallabies on our country road. The unit sleeps five with a cot also available and has full kitchen, bathroom with shower and bath, and laundry.
